The branch releng/13.5 has been updated by markj: URL: https://cgit.FreeBSD.org/src/commit/?id=0ab05345fb408b70f37a6b1c522ef3e084fc5f58 commit 0ab05345fb408b70f37a6b1c522ef3e084fc5f58 Author: Kristof Provost <kp@FreeBSD.org> AuthorDate: 2026-04-26 09:34:55 +0000 Commit: Mark Johnston <markj@FreeBSD.org> CommitDate: 2026-04-28 20:32:11 +0000 pf: improve SCTP validation As per RFC5061 "4.2. New Parameter Types" the add/delete IP address parameters (0xc001, 0xc002) may not be present in an INIT or INIT-ACK chunk. They are only allowed to be present in an ASCONF chunk. This also prevents unbounded recursion while parsing an SCTP packet.
